Dynamic design for motorized spindles based on an integrated model

Content Provider Springer Nature Link
Author Liu, Junfeng Chen, Xiaoan
Copyright Year 2014
Abstract With increasing popularity in high-speed machining for its high efficiency, motorized spindles have been widely utilized in modern production facilities. Due to the combination of tools and built-in motors, the dynamic characteristics of motorized spindles are more complex compared with conventional spindles, and it is becoming necessary for engineers to thoroughly realize the influences of the system parameters to the system dynamics with considering the multi-physics coupling property. This paper presents an integrated model to study the electro-thermo-mechanical dynamic behaviors of motorized spindles. The integrated model consists of four coupled submodels as follows: bearing, built-in motor, thermal, and shaft model. Based on the proposed model, a design flow chart is developed and six design parameters are identified. The integrated model is validated experimentally and a design sensitivity analysis of the six parameters is then conducted based on a 170MD15Y20 type spindle. The results show that the integrated model is capable of accurately predicting the dynamic characteristics of motorized spindles, and the sensitivities of the six design parameters to the nature frequencies of the spindle system are obtained with and without the influence of the multi-physics coupling property. The coupling relationship among the electrical, thermal, and mechanical behaviors of the spindle system becomes clear from the results.

About National Digital Library of India (NDLI)
NDLI logo

National Digital Library of India (NDLI) is a virtual repository of learning resources which is not just a repository with search/browse facilities but provides a host of services for the learner community. It is sponsored and mentored by Ministry of Education, Government of India, through its National Mission on Education through Information and Communication Technology (NMEICT). Filtered and federated searching is employed to facilitate focused searching so that learners can find the right resource with least effort and in minimum time. NDLI provides user group-specific services such as Examination Preparatory for School and College students and job aspirants. Services for Researchers and general learners are also provided. NDLI is designed to hold content of any language and provides interface support for 10 most widely used Indian languages. It is built to provide support for all academic levels including researchers and life-long learners, all disciplines, all popular forms of access devices and differently-abled learners. It is designed to enable people to learn and prepare from best practices from all over the world and to facilitate researchers to perform inter-linked exploration from multiple sources. It is developed, operated and maintained from Indian Institute of Technology Kharagpur.
